Camera Motion Zones Setting

I have been having a strange issue with one of my Stick Up Cams (3rd generation). In the app, under Motion Settings where I can draw zones, the visible area that shows is only a very small portion of the entire visible area the camera can actually view and record.I would add a screenshot here to my post so you could see exactly what I'm talking about, but there's no place I see to upload a photo.The entire view of the zone is missing more than 3/4 of my driveway, all of my street, as well as my neighbors. Only the immediate front of my vehicle in the driveway is in this zone view ... nothing else.I actually thought it was the Stick Up cam, so I replaced it the other day with a brand new one, and still same issue. ALL my other Stick Up cams show full view when I create the zones.
